@ryonadcock4 жыл бұрын
I personally ride sport bikes. I would highly suggest making a CNC machined nut so you don't have to worry about your nut stripping or the GoPro moving. I have had several of the nuts crack and I hadn't even tightened it hard. Also, I have had several of the ball systems and they move under hard breaking. Sportbikes brake harder and the plastic nuts just don't cut it. You should offer it as a option.

@RyanUrlacher6 жыл бұрын
Good go hear from you Gary A. Although the helmet can be a good location, it's not always the best. Deciding camera placement and the angle is totally dependant on what you are trying to capture and what you are trying to portray. So, the helimet is just one of many different locations that can be used to tell a story and keep a video or film interesting. Ride safe and thanks for being part of the community here.
